The colour of a motorcycle engine is far more than a cosmetic choice—it influences temperature regulation, visual impact, and the rider’s personal identity. Darker finishes like matte black or deep charcoal absorb more heat, which can affect engine performance in extreme conditions, while lighter hues such as silver or white reflect sunlight, keeping the bike cooler during long rides. Beyond function, engine colour is a powerful form of self-expression, allowing riders to showcase personality through bold choices like neon blue or silver with intricate patterns. Modern paint technologies also enable vibrant, durable finishes that resist fading, ensuring your engine colour stays bold and sharp through countless miles. Selecting the right colour involves balancing practical factors like heat management with stylistic goals, making it a crucial element in motorcycle customization.

Select a paint color that aligns with your motorcycle's color scheme and resists chemicals like gasoline and oil. Properly prepare your engine by cleaning, sanding, masking, priming, and selecting the right paint. When painting, apply thin, even coats, allow proper drying time, and consider applying a clear coat for protection.
